Cypress Tree Trimming in Doylestown, PA
Cypress tree trimming services involve carefully pruning and shaping cypress trees to maintain their health, appearance, and safety. This work typically includes removing dead or diseased branches, reducing overgrowth, and ensuring proper form to prevent potential hazards or damage during storms. Property owners often request this service to improve curb appeal, promote healthy growth, or address concerns about branches that may interfere with structures or power lines.
Before requesting cypress tree trimming, property owners should consider the size and location of the trees, as well as any specific goals for their appearance or health. It’s helpful to understand the extent of trimming needed, whether shaping or thinning is desired, and if there are any restrictions or guidelines for tree maintenance in the area. Clear communication about these details can ensure the service aligns with the property’s needs and aesthetic preferences.

Cypress Tree Trimming Questions
Why is tree trimming important for Cypress trees? Regular trimming helps maintain the health, shape, and safety of Cypress trees by removing dead or diseased branches.
When is the best time to trim Cypress trees? The ideal time to trim Cypress trees is during their dormant season, typically in late winter or early spring.
What tools are used for Cypress tree trimming? Professional trimming usually involves pruning shears, loppers, and saws to ensure precise and safe cuts.
Can trimming improve the appearance of Cypress trees? Yes, trimming can enhance the tree’s shape and overall appearance, giving property landscapes a neat and maintained look.
